    I was reading someone's other reviews, and tripped across their review of this lantern, which incented me to buy it. It's a plastic lantern toy which has a single LED as the light source, and plays sounds of crickets, frogs, and a wolf howling when you put it into the right mode or press on the yellow button.

    Pro:
    + The sounds are great! You can set it to play them continuously, or so that whenever you push the yellow button you get somewhere between 15 and 30 seconds of sound
    + It looks similar to a lantern. Even though we've never camped, my 3 year old toddler knows what it is, which was a surprise!
    + Frosted shapes around the bottom of the clear part cast shadows of trees, a moose, and a wolf howling.
    + light enough (weight-wise) that my 3 year old toddler has no problem carrying and waving it around.
    + Has stood up to my son waving and dragging it around just fine so far.

    Con:
    - The light is enough for a toy, but is in no way a replacement for a flashlight or proper lamp. I think that's OK, as this is a toy for camping in boxes and tents indoors, and certainly improves visibility for those scenarios.

    The lamp is lightweight, but relatively solid. The yellow handle on top can be used to carry it around, or even wave it around (as my son does) though I think that might be pushing it. It has a switch on one side which lets you choose between 'light only', 'off', and 'light and sound'. Regardless of the mode you choose, pushing the yellow button by the speaker (which is a 'demo' button) will make light and sound for 15-30 seconds. I believe it takes three AA batteries, which it comes with.

    Overall a fun toy. My kid is absolutely inundated with toys (as you can tell if you browse my other reviews) but this one caught his attention and has been getting preferential treatment the last few evenings.

    It's been three days so far. I'll update my review if anything significant changes my opinion of the lantern, but so far a big thumbs up!

    Insect Lore Campfire Kids Lantern is a simple means for kids to use their imaginations and pretend they are enjoying the nighttime at a campsite or taking an evening hike in the woods. It makes a good choice of toy for kids who already enjoy camping or who would like to camp and want to pretend they are in the middle of a campsite, lighting the way to safety.

    This kid's lantern is more than a lighting device and, in fact, the lighting is not likely to be the reason most kids enjoying using it for play. For my little ones, they like the sounds the most and continuously push the button to listen to them. A wolf howls, crickets chirp, and the sounds of the night come to life. My kids like this feature best and they like imitating the sounds as they listen.

    Another added feature that kids will find fun is the shadow effects it creates. The sides of the lantern have small figures of trees, a wolf, an owl, and a moose. As the light shines, it creates shadows of these figures against walls, tents, or whatever the backdrop happens to be. My kids like this and they like rotating the lantern to see what other shadows it can make and how they will look against different backdrops.

    The one thing that didn't keep my kid's interest and that I also found lacking is the light itself. The shadows created by the light are fun, but the problem with the light is that it is too weak. It is nothing more than a tiny bulb in the center and offers very little illumination. A more powerful light would have added to the appeal and usefulness of this toy. I realize it isn't intended to take the place of a real lantern, but a little more light would make the toy better.

    Camping does have a certain appeal to kids and the Insect Lore Campfire Kids Lantern is an okay toy for the camping- focused imagination that it stimulates. It doesn't rank among my kids favorites, but they do like the sounds and shadows and the toy has enough going for it overall to earn a small recommendation.
